Handover: Crashfall pipeline (from Mirela to Dovan). The ingest worker for the Lanternside mobile app now batches crash reports every 90 seconds; symbolication retries were raised to three. Watch the dedupe queue after the 4.2 release, since stack hashes changed. The archive vault requires re-authentication after last week's rotation, so you will need the recovery passphrase below.

vault phrase of kaduf-baweg = norael-julox-raleth-wenok-eliir-ulamir-ulair-norwyn-rusion

// This block initializes the Addrly autocomplete widget for the Kestrel checkout
// flow. The widget queries our internal Plumline geocoding service on every
// keystroke after the third character, so debounce settings below matter for
// quota usage. Do not swap in the public endpoint; suggestions will silently
// degrade outside the Varenholm region. The client authenticates with the
// key on the next line.

gateway credential: qvz23-XSZTNBjrucz4Q49XMT1TuVw

### Step 6 — Ship the Heuristic Update

Alright, this is the fun one. We're rolling DispatchWise's new driver-assignment heuristic to the Corbin Valley region first, since their load is lightest. Double-check the feature flag `assign_v3` is off in prod before you push — we want a dark deploy. Run the packager, eyeball the diff summary, and make sure the model weights file is included. The uploader will ask you to authenticate the bundle; paste in the deploy key below.

rollout seal: bky19_eMLCfa2rZ3EgiNqssvu

**Handover — Wellness Room, Floor 3**

Hi Petra, handing over the wellness room arrangements for the Corvane contractors visiting this week. The room is booked daily 12:00–14:00 under my name; please confirm each morning via the Roomly panel, as double-bookings have occurred. Contractors should remove footwear and log their visit in the binder by the door. The room stays locked outside booked hours; to let visitors in, enter the pass code below.

door code, tajof-kageg: bdg-QVDCE-3